Article from the Vegan in Montreal blog: Return on the first World Tofu Day
July 26 was a special day: it was the first ever World Tofu Day. To commemorate the event, the Society for the Protection of Animals (SPA) Canada organised an entirely vegan barbecue in the heart of downtown – and it was free!
There were a lot of people, and judging by T-shirts slogans, many participants were vegans. Of course, passers-by (on St. Catherine street) and people interested in veganism having heard of the event by word of mouth lined up for their dose of tofu.
Did you go to the barbecue? If not, did you eat tofu on Saturday? I greatly enjoyed the event organised by the SPA and I hope there will be a second edition next year. On site, there was also a Byrdsheese vegan cheese tasting and all participants could talk to nutritionist Anne-Marie Roy for advice.
